What is the difference between Embedded Engineer vs Firmware Engineer?

AspectEmbedded EngineerFirmware Engineer
Required CredentialsBachelor's in Electrical, Computer Engineering, or related fields; certifications like ARM or IoT certifications are commonBachelor's in Computer Engineering, Electrical Engineering, or related; often similar certifications in embedded systems or firmware development
Work EnvironmentDesigning and developing hardware-software integrated systems, often in industrial, automotive, or consumer electronicsWriting, testing, and debugging low-level code that runs directly on hardware devices like microcontrollers or embedded processors
Employer & Industry UsageElectronics manufacturers, automotive, aerospace, IoT companiesConsumer electronics, IoT devices, medical devices, automotive systems

Embedded Engineers and Firmware Engineers often work closely, but Embedded Engineers focus on both hardware and software integration, while Firmware Engineers specialize in low-level code development that runs directly on hardware. Both roles require similar skills and certifications, but their primary focus and work environment differ slightly.

What does an embedded engineer do?

An embedded engineer designs, develops, and tests software and hardware for embedded systems, which are specialized computing devices within larger machines or products. They work with microcontrollers, real-time operating systems, and programming languages like C or C++, often collaborating with hardware teams to ensure system functionality and reliability.

What are the key skills and qualifications needed to thrive as an embedded engineer?

To thrive as an Embedded Engineer, you need a solid background in computer science or electrical engineering, with strong skills in C/C++, microcontroller programming, and embedded systems design. Familiarity with real-time operating systems (RTOS), hardware debugging tools, and version control systems like Git is typically required, and certifications such as Certified Embedded Systems Engineer (CESE) can be beneficial. Strong problem-solving abilities, attention to detail, and effective communication are standout soft skills in this field. These competencies are crucial for developing reliable, efficient embedded solutions that integrate seamlessly with hardware and meet user requirements.

What are some common challenges faced by embedded engineers when working on cross-functional teams?

Embedded Engineers often collaborate closely with hardware designers, software developers, and test engineers, which can present challenges related to communication and integration. Aligning the firmware with hardware specifications, managing resource constraints, and ensuring timely debugging across different platforms are frequent hurdles. To succeed, Embedded Engineers need strong communication skills and a collaborative mindset to bridge gaps between disciplines and deliver cohesive, reliable systems.
